ABOUT FIFTY FEST
An invitation-only event, Fifty Fest is set in the heart of the English countryside over the August Bank Holiday weekend, offering a safe and inclusive family-friendly space to relax and have fun. As a close-knit community of friends everyone coming is a close friend of someone elses. The event is run on a not-for-profit basis.



Camping
There is a large camping field suitable for tents, campervans, and caravans. We will be arranging glamping hire options too. The campsite will have cooking facilities, showers, toilets, and a limited number of electrical hook-ups. You can arrive from Monday (at additional cost) but the entertainment starts on Friday. We’ll have a big group BBQ on Sunday and the entertainment finishes at middnight. We’ll head home after brunch on the Bank Holiday Monday – there’s no rush though!
